Output ec0ca4dd291a27d93093eb9487b7440bf7099b2366e2624956b15f2b4efd02cc:0

value
1063039363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81a111f6a46b94ce6a33403d9af2507e065c017 OP_EQUAL
address
3MPf78xnKPHBY76mMFeicUF7Fr8dSPsQZJ
transaction
ec0ca4dd291a27d93093eb9487b7440bf7099b2366e2624956b15f2b4efd02cc
confirmations
423333
spent
true